The Secret Garden of the Moonlight Fairies is a fictional setting that may be used in stories or imaginative play. It is a magical garden that can only be accessed by the light of the full moon. It is said that the garden is home to a group of fairies who come out to dance and play when the moon is at its brightest.
The garden is filled with flowers and plants that glow with a soft, ethereal light, creating a magical ambiance. There is a pond in the center of the garden, and the water is said to have special healing properties. Legend has it that if you dip your toes into the water under the full moon, any ailments or worries you have will be washed away.
The fairies who inhabit the garden are known for their mischievous nature, and they love to play pranks on humans who stumble upon their domain. However, they are also known for their kind hearts and are said to help those in need.
It is said that only those who have a pure heart and a childlike sense of wonder can find the Secret Garden of the Moonlight Fairies. Those who do are in for an unforgettable experience, filled with wonder and magic beyond their wildest dreams
